The 74th Mizuho Festival

Theme: "Color"

Our hope is that through the new discoveries made at the Mizuho Festival, where the individual colors of each visitor overlap, visitors will be able to find their own bright, positive colors.

Period: November 3rd (Sun) to November 4th (Mon) 2024 10:00-17:00

Mizuho Festival is the largest event planned and run by students at our university. Many events are planned on the main stage, including the popular annual "Nodo Jiman Contest," the "BINGO Contest" with great prizes, and live performances by guests. In addition, various student groups will be hosting a variety of events around the campus, including indoor and outdoor booths and food and drink stalls.
